Pre-Columbian, Mexico, Teotihuacan/Mixtec/Mayan, ca. 300 BCE to 1000 CE. Very interesting framed grouping of Pre-Columbian heads and a few torsos and other fragments. Composed primarily of fine Teotihuacan heads in their classic triangular form along with an interesting "bird man" head, complete Teotihuacan pottery bead in human form, small pottery frog, and a Colima head with headband. Size: Largest head measures 2"H; all mounted in shadow box frame measuring 17"W x 13"H. Provenance: Ex-private Martine collection, Centennial, CO, acquired by family descent in 2002; previously acquired by relatives in Mexico in 1950's and brought into United States in early 1970's.
